Cajun-spiced tender grilled chicken breast strips served with white basmati rice is cooked with onions and flavoured with delicious and aromatic spices like coriander, cumin, and turmeric making a flavourful as well as healthy option can be enjoyed and should be a staple in everyone's diet, , as a final touch, we drizzle it with our homemade taco sauce.


The main protein source comes from high-quality lean chicken. Not only is chicken a great source of protein but it also provides many other essential vitamins and minerals. It contains minerals like potassium, calcium, and iron. It is a good source of B vitamins important for boosting the immune system and giving you glowing skin.

Turmeric is what gives this Indian Rice its vibrant yellow colour and it also packs a nutrition punch! Turmeric contains a bioactive compound called curcumin that has powerful antioxidant and anti-inflammatory effects. This is important for repairing damaged cells and scavenging harmful free radicals in the body.

Ingredients

White Basmati Rice (50%), Chicken Breast (27%), Water (5%), Mayonnaise (Eggs) (5%), Raisins (4%), Spring Onion (3%), Ground Turmeric (1%), Cumin (1%), Olive Oil (1%), Coriander Seeds (1%), Cajun Spice (1%), Salt, Black Pepper, Fresh Garlic, Cayenne Pepper, Smoked Paprika, Chilli Powder

Allergens
Sulphites, Eggs
Cautions
GourmetFuel does not operate an allergy free environment., While all care has been taken, some bones may remain.

Storing Instructions

Keep refrigerated under 5 degrees Celsius at all times and consume by the date shown. Not suitable for home freezing

Reheating Instructions

Microwave
Reheating instructions - Gently pierce film once and microwave (800w) for 6-7 minutes. Ensure thoroughly reheated. Use extreme caution when hot. Only reheat once.
Oven
Reheating Instructions - Preheat oven to 160 degrees Celsius (Fan Assisted) or Gas Mark 3. Do not pierce film, Place in the centre of the oven for 30-35 mins. Ensure thoroughly reheated. Use extreme caution when hot. Only reheat once

Nutrition Benefit
High Mono Saturated FatReplacing saturated fats in the diet with unsaturated fats contributes to the maintenance of normal blood cholesterol levels. Oleic acid is an unsaturated fat.

High in ProteinProtein contributes to the maintenance of normal bones and muscle mass. Protein contributes to a growth in muscle mass.

Mineral Benefits
Source of PotassiumPotassium contributes to normal functioning of the nervous system. Potassium also contributes to normal muscle function and the maintenance of normal blood pressure.

Source of ChlorideChloride contributes to normal digestion by production of hydrochloric acid in the stomach.

Source of PhosphorusPhosphorus contributes to the maintenance of normal bones and teeth. Phosphorus contributes to normal energy-yielding metabolism.

Source of IronIron contributes to normal formation of red blood cells and haemoglobin; normal energy-yielding metabolism and normal cognitive function. Iron contributes to normal oxygen transport in the body and contributes to the reduction of tiredness and fatigue.

Vitamin Benefits
Source of RiboflavinRiboflavin contributes to normal functioning of the nervous system and normal energy-yielding metabolism. Riboflavin contributes to the maintenance of normal skin, vision and red blood cells. Riboflavin contributes to the protection of cells from oxidative stress and contributes to the reduction of tiredness and fatigue.

Source of NiacinNiacin contributes to normal energy-yielding metabolism, normal functioning of the nervous system and reduction of tiredness and fatigue.

Source of Pantothenic AcidPantothenic acid contributes to normal energy-yielding metabolism, the reduction of tiredness and fatigue and normal mental performance.
